Output 16a6bb87f6db2f69eef37e1c932463ab9bdf2642e3f079cf748e86d1e7ebaae9:1

value
75500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c02d348a5a10183a0bc60a6d3e7eae293e644548 OP_EQUAL
address
3KD9pHn25pKwxuc2EejQ3jXYCUBJ3AhNbF
transaction
16a6bb87f6db2f69eef37e1c932463ab9bdf2642e3f079cf748e86d1e7ebaae9
confirmations
343649
spent
true